PAs record progress notes, instruct and counsel patients, and order or carry out therapy.MYTH: It is "easier" to get into a PA program vs. a Medical program. Average GPA: 3.5-3.8 with strong science GPA. Average GRE: 300+ in reasoning & 4+ in Writing. Average clinical experiences: 500+ hours ( Majority direct patient care with scribing and shadowing) Well rounded experiences, volunteering , strong letters and essays. What is a Physician Assistant? Physician assistants (PAs) practice medicine with supervision of licensed ...GENERAL DESCRIPTION. U OF A COURSE NUMBERS. Biology. 8 Semester Hours. MCB 181R & 181L. ECOL 182 R & 182L. Chemistry (usually will accept Gen Chem and/or Organic) 8 Semester Hours. Many schools require Biochemistry (BIOC 384) which, at UA, has a prerequisite of 1 semester of Organic Chemistry (CHEM 241/43A).
